BUCKINGHAM PALACE February 25th

The Queen this morning visited the Headquarte­rs of MI5 at Thames House, Millbank, London SW1, and was received by the Director General (Sir Andrew Parker).

The Duke of Cambridge, on behalf of The Queen, held an Investitur­e at Buckingham Palace this morning.

The Queen and The Duke of Edinburgh were represente­d by the Lord Janvrin (Permanent Lord in Waiting) at the Memorial Service for Professor Sir Michael Howard, OM, which was held at King’s College London, Strand, London WC2, this morning.

The Princess Royal was represente­d by Professor Wendy Thomson.

The Duke of Kent was represente­d by the Lord Fellowes.

By command of The Queen, Mr Alistair Harrison (Marshal of the Diplomatic Corps) called upon His Excellency Mr Carlos Sersale di Cerisano at 49 Belgrave Square, London SW1, this afternoon in order to bid farewell to His Excellency upon relinquish­ing his appointmen­t as Ambassador from the Argentine Republic to the Court of St James’s.

CLARENCE HOUSE February 25th

The Prince of Wales this evening held a Meeting with the Commonweal­th Enterprise and Investment Council.

KENSINGTON PALACE February 25th

The Duke and Duchess of Cambridge, Joint Patrons, this evening attended a performanc­e of Dear Evan Hansen in aid of the Royal Foundation of The Duke and Duchess of Cambridge at Noël Coward Theatre, St Martin’s Lane, London WC2, and were received by Mr Kevin Traversehe­aly (Deputy Lieutenant of Greater London).

ST JAMES’S PALACE February 25th

The Earl of Wessex, Chairman of the Board of Trustees, The Duke of Edinburgh’s Internatio­nal Award Foundation, this morning chaired a Developmen­t Group Meeting at Award House, 7-11 St Matthew Street, London SW1.

His Royal Highness, Patron, the British Paralympic Associatio­n, this afternoon held a Lunch at St James’s Palace.

ST JAMES’S PALACE February 25th

The Princess Royal, President, Riding for the Disabled Associatio­n, this afternoon visited the Haworth Group, Vale Mill Lane Stables, Haworth, and was received by Her Majesty’s Lord-lieutenant of West Yorkshire (Mr Edmund Anderson).

Her Royal Highness, President, Victim Support, later opened new facilities at Victim Support Wakefield, 19-25 Wood Street, Wakefield, and was received by the Lord St Oswald (Deputy Lieutenant of West Yorkshire).

ST JAMES’S PALACE February 25th

The Duke of Kent, Patron, the London Philharmon­ic Orchestra, this morning received Lady Robey (Chairman of the Board and Advisory Council) and Mr Timothy Walker (Chief Executive and Artistic Director). The Queen has been pleased to appoint the Venerable Fiona Windsor to be a Chaplain to Her Majesty in succession to the Reverend Rose Hudson-wilkin upon her appointmen­t as the Bishop of Dover.
